How Castor Oil Reduces Acne Inflammation Naturally

This thick, pale yellow oil, extracted from the seeds of the Ricinus communis plant, is celebrated for its high concentration of ricinoleic acid, a unique fatty acid with potent anti-inflammatory and antimicrobial properties. The oil also acts as a humectant, drawing moisture into the outer layer of the skin, which supports the skin's natural barrier function and can prevent the dryness that often accompanies harsh acne treatments.

Furthermore, ricinoleic acid exhibits strong antimicrobial activity, which may help inhibit the growth of *Cutibacterium acnes*, the bacteria that proliferates within clogged pores and triggers inflammatory responses.
